    Have you ever felt stuck and seriously needed a sign? Maybe you have a big decision to make. Maybe you're feeling like everything is going wrong and you need guidance. Or maybe you're just a little lost and need a hint on what your next step should be. If that sounds like you, you're in luck. Today we're going to talk about a time when I got a crystal clear sign from the universe when I needed it most and how you can get one too with these seven simple steps. This idea came up for me on a recent trip I took to my alma mater, Michigan State, when I was going there to speak. As I was walking to the auditorium to speak with this amazing group of college students, I was reminded of a time when I was 19 years old, frantically walking around campus, and I desperately needed a moment of clarity and a sign. And I got one, the clearest sign of my life. I highly recommend you go to my sub stack if you have the time because I tell the full story on there. But just to give you the Cliff Notes version, I was a sophomore in college and I was trying to decide, should I continue to be a double major with theater and journalism or should I switch from journalism to communication? I called my mom. I was going, I don't know. I don't know. Should I switch to communication? Should I switch to communication? As I said the question, I looked down. I was standing on top of a manhole cover. On the manhole cover, what did it say? Communication in big block letters. I got my answer. I knew overwhelmingly that that was what I was meant to do. And so from there, I walked into my guidance counselor's office, switched my second major, and the rest is history. So I was thinking about this moment a lot because I wrote about it in my sub stack. And I wanted to take the next step on the podcast and not just talk about the moment, which is very powerful, but also go into what did I actually do that allowed a sign that clear to come through? So I looked through that moment and also all the moments in my past where I have gotten a clear sign, whether it's that crystal clear where it's literally just screaming in your face or something that's a little bit more subtle, but still clear enough for me to know what the next path I needed to take was. And what I found was there are seven actionable steps that I have taken across. all of these times that have helped me get the answers I need. So I'm going to name all the steps right now, and then I'm going to go more in depth into them. And because acronyms always make things easier to understand, the acronym for these seven steps is CHANNEL. So that's C, calm the noise. H, hear your higher power or self. A, ask clear questions. N, name your options. Another N, notice synchronicities. E, engage your body's wisdom. And L, lean into your decision. So starting out with C, calm the noise. This is basically my first step for every creative or spiritual process because it's very difficult to hear your own voice or your higher power's voice if you have a million different things running through your head, if you're on your phone all day or you're listening to or watching something all day. So the first thing is just clearing some of that stuff out. Now, this to me always looks like having some sort of morning practice, even if it's just five minutes that you put between you and your day. This is just to give you a chance to possibly hear your own voice or hear your higher power's voice and just put a little bit of space between you and the barrage of things that will inevitably be asking for your attention all day. Another part is reducing creative debt. Creative debt is something I've talked about on the show a lot, but this is the idea that you don't want your creation to consumption ratio to be too out of wax. So if you find that... you are watching something, listening to something, reading something at all hours of the day, you're just going to start to reduce your consumption time and start to either increase your creation time or just leave the space there and see what comes through. The other thing you want to think about is getting more silence. So if there's things you typically in the past would do while you're listening to something, while you're watching something, consider just doing them in peace and quiet. For me, one of the things I do when I'm noticing I'm getting into this pattern is I just make sure like when I'm cooking, I'm not listening to something or watching something. When I'm in the shower, I just have silence. Another thing you can do to calm the noise and to like create that space is going on a walk, taking a shower, taking a drive, anything that kind of puts you into a meditative state that will allow the space for this voice to come through. Again, like whatever it is for you, it's just... taking less in, and then creating very intentional times where you can have some silence and create space to hear your voice or the voice of your higher power, because H is hear your higher power or higher self. So whether that's God, spirit, intuition, or even your own inner wisdom or higher self, you're going to want to reconnect with the source that speaks to you. This can mean engaging with prayer, going to church or temple, journaling. Speaking into your own voice memos. Like sometimes you can get really good messages from yourself if you're like looking to get guidance from your higher self. Just by speaking into your voice memos, listening to it later and hearing the patterns that come through in there. Listening to music and getting messages from the music. Whatever helps you connect with the divine or with your higher self or both. Because I think in my opinion, both are very important, but I know not everybody relates with the idea of God or a higher power or even the universe. So You don't have to be highly spiritual to do this practice, I just want to say. You just have to pay attention to patterns and to your own internal voice. But for me, I'm always looking for both an answer from the divine and something that resonates with me here in this body. So once you calm the noise and hear your higher power or self, you're going to A, ask a clear question. Now, this one is so important. And when I look back on that moment in college, I think. A big part of why I got such a clear answer was because I had such a clear and explicit question. What should my major be? What should I change my double major to? So try hard to come up with a question that is very clear. So for instance, it could be, should I have a baby right now? What part of my creative path should I focus on? Should I stay at my job? Or if it feels too intense because you just feel completely lost, you don't know what your question should be. You could make your question, what should my question to life or the universe be right now? Please give me a clear sign to know what question I should be asking and seeking to answer. So that's A, ask a clear question. Now, N, the first N, name your options. Once you have the question, it's very helpful to know a few possible answers you're looking for or going between. A big part of the success with my sign was that I had two distinct options in my mind. It was either going to be journalism or communication. So if we take the question I asked above, because I asked three questions above when I was giving examples for questions, one would be, should I have a baby right now? Some options for that could be have a baby now, wait a year or wait longer. If you're asking what part of my creative career should I focus on? Maybe you're thinking about two separate things. Okay. So you want to bring those two things into the forefront. So it could be music, writing. or a hybrid of both. If you're asking the question, should I quit my job? You can have a simple yes, no, or a third answer, which is go part-time or ask for like an amendment in your job. So a good way to get to these options is by doing the thing that helps you connect to your higher power and to yourself, like going on walks, drives, journaling. And once you have them, just start saying them out loud, writing them down. Know really clearly in your head, Like when you wake up, when you go to bed. Be asking them out loud, should I quit my job? Please let me know yes, no, or tell me I should go part-time. And just keep asking it and asking it and be very crystal clear about the different options you're going between. So the next step, step five, is N, notice synchronicities. So this is the part where you start noticing signs. You've created the space. You've created the communication between you and your higher power or self. You know what specific question you're trying to answer and what your options are. So now this is the time where you start opening yourself up to signs. Now, my communication moment was pretty damn obvious. Like I didn't have to be like, oh, I wonder what it was saying to me. At the exact moment I asked the question, I looked down and the sign was there. Okay? It's not always going to be that clear. Sometimes it's more subtle. But every single sign matters. You can decide what your signs are even. Like you can, just as you're knowing what your options are, you can say to the universe, okay, if I'm meant to quit my job, send me feathers. If I'm not meant to quit my job, send me pennies. Like you could be that specific or you could just be looking for words or like things that have meaning to you. Maybe you don't want to be like less prescriptive to what the sign is. You could just say, Give me a sign that is like so clear. It's like you're dropping it in front of my face. Sometimes I do that with God. I'm like, please, just make it be so clear that I couldn't miss it. But just pay attention when something comes in. And if it feels like a sign or an answer, know that it is. Keep collecting the signs and answers until you feel you have a final answer. It might take just once, like for me with communication, or it might be a little longer. You might need to compile some evidence depending on the personality type you are. and how difficult the question is that you're seeking to answer. Only you know the key, and only you know when you've gotten the answer for your life. But the breadcrumbs, the coincidences, the signs, they all matter. So just start noticing them, compiling them, and leading into the next part, which is step number six, E, engage with your body's wisdom. A great way to know whether something is a sign for you and whether it is the right answer for you. It's not just the messages or the signs you receive. It's also how they make you feel, specifically how they make you feel in your body. So when I saw the sign for communication, my whole body knew that I was supposed to make the switch. It felt expansive. It felt tingly. So pay attention to how you feel when you find these signs. You may feel like a feeling of vastness within yourself. You could feel a shimmery or a tingly feeling in your body. Generally, feelings... that are telling you something important live the neck below. Okay. So it's not usually going to be something that's like, wow, that makes so much sense in my head. I mean, occasionally it is like communication was both. It was very logical, but it was also very spiritual and expansive and big in my body. So, but generally the feelings are not going to live from the head up. They're going to be from the neck down. So if it's in your head zone, it might be a different force than a sign. Another feeling you may get in your body if the sign is correct for you is a feeling of warmth or coziness. You can even get feelings of good fear when you see the sign, especially if it's going to be something that expands you or that's going to require you to take a risk, which is kind of an excited tension you might feel in your body. So your body often knows before your brain does. When you see the sign, ask yourself how you're feeling in your body, and that will give you a clue as to whether it's guiding you in one direction or another. And the final part, step seven, L, lean into the decision and give thanks. Once you've completed all of the above steps, it's super important to act on the decision that you get. So sometimes the process will be quick. Like for me, it took basically one second to look down and know I had made the right choice. Sometimes these things happen over the course of months. It could even happen over the course of a year. If you get... enough communication or even one piece of communication that feels like a clear sign from God, the universe, your higher self, whatever you believe in, it's up to you to act on it. So I really recommend you act as quickly as you can and that you don't sit on it because sometimes the longer you sit on something, the harder it is to actually act out. But at least make a clear path for, okay, I can't do it right this minute, but over the next year, I'm going to implement this path because I know I got... the sign or the signs I needed to go down that path. So commit to it, trust it, and remember also to give thanks. It's so important to, yes, act as soon as you can, but before you do, or even as you do, have a moment of gratitude for the universe, God, yourself, that you are able to get the sign, to ingest it, to make sense of it, and then to go act on it in your life. It's important because the more grateful you are, the more it will draw these answers and these clear signs into your life. So commit, trust the answer you got, take the step and give thanks. Remember, signs only matter when you act on them and also more signs will come your way when you're grateful for them. I hope this helped.
